(EXCLUSIVE) Usher’s Alleged Stalker Wants To Know If Singer Will Testify, Demands Confessions Suppressed During Trial
Usher’s Stalker Wants To Know If Singer Will Testify
theJasmineBRAND.com exclusively reports, Usher Raymond’s alleged stalker is demanding prosecutors not be allowed to introduce illegally seized evidence in the criminal trial, with the woman pleading with the court to not allow any confessions by her be discussed in court.
Here’s the latest: Recently, Darshelle Jones filed docs demanding the court suppress any and all evidence prosecutors obtained illegally, including any confessions she may have gave to officers or prosecutors and any physical evidence. She explains they have not shared their evidence with her despite requests.
She is also demanding the State hand over a list of their witnesses on who they will call to the stand, including whether or not Usher will be testifying in court.
Here’s the backstory: Darshelle Jones, the alleged stalker, has caused trouble for the singer for years. She was recently arrested in Atlanta after showing up to a record studio where he was recording.
The woman was allegedly across the street trying to record him with an iPad, which was a violation of a previous restraining order the singer was granted.
Darshelle has been hit with numerous restraining orders over the years and has been ordered to stay 100+ feet away from Usher and his family. She was booked for aggravated stalking and is facing up to 10 years in jail. Darshelle was awaiting her trial which was set for October 10th, when the judge came back and ordered Darshelle not competent to stand trial at the time. He ordered more tests to be done to see if she would be able to at a later time.
